LOS ANGELES, CA (01.20.25) – Cerwin-Vega proudly announced the launch of the VegaBuds, a premium wireless earbud solution that delivers superior sound in a sleek, ergonomic design. Incorporating Cerwin-Vega’s legendary Stroker™ technology, the VegaBuds redefine personal audio by delivering unmatched clarity, deep bass, and high efficiency in a lightweight, portable format.
“The VegaBuds reflect our commitment to bringing Cerwin-Vega’s legendary audio quality to every aspect of our customers’ lives,” said Bob Chanthavongsa, VP of Sales & Marketing at Cerwin-Vega. “With features like advanced Bluetooth technology, active noise cancellation, and extended battery life, these earbuds provide an unparalleled listening experience wherever you go.”
Key Features of the VegaBuds:
Advanced Stroker™ Technology: Experience rich, powerful sound with enhanced clarity and dynamic range.
Long Battery Life: Up to 7 hours of playtime (ANC off) and a compact charging case offering multiple recharges for all-day use.
Noise Cancellation: Active Noise Cancellation (ANC) ensures clear, uninterrupted listening, even in noisy environments.
Water Resistance: IPX4-rated protection makes the VegaBuds perfect for workouts and outdoor adventures.
Effortless Connectivity: Bluetooth 5.3 ensures a stable, wide-range connection for seamless streaming.

BRADENTON, FL (01.17.25) – Mad Mark’s Stereo has been “Disturbing the peace since 1988” in Bradenton FL. Now Mark Turk and the Team are recharging for 2025 to continue the more than 30 years they been working to create their legion of happy customers.
Vehicles parked in front of the store definitely grab attention from the street.
Recently 12volt Central Studios staff noticed an image of a large KICKER logo being painted on one side of the building that is located on a very busy street in Bradenton. The new KICKER logo, 10’ high and 20’ wide, was painted by a local artist to replace a previous logo.
“Business at Mad Marks continues to be strong as we continually work to engage with consumers in our marketplace. On our busy street the car count is 55,000 cars a day. We have also added large signage on install bay doors for boats and RVs. The signage and vehicles parked out front add to attracting consumers into the store for the in-store experience” Turk related.
This area of the showroom spotlighted KICKER products with a Christmas theme.
Being based in Florida Mad Mark’s does a lot of marine and golf cart business along with audio, automotive aftermarket, performance and Powersports. Vehicles regularily parked in front of the store include bikes, UTVs, cars, trucks and golf carts plus custom projects. Relationships with local vehicle clubs adds to the ways Mad Marks connects with customers in the area. Harleys are rapidly growing in the install bays for upgrades.
This kayak was decked out in spotlighted in the showroom.
“I have a passion for my business that is virtually 24/7. I’m up at 5 AM and at the at the store or office for a full day by 6AM many days. We continually work to draw attention from the street and provide people an exciting experience when they enter the store” Turk related.
The wide selection of products and displays creates a WOW factor when consumers entered the store.
Turk recently moved to Chatanooga TN but connects throughout the day with the super 9 member team in Bradenton. “The Mad Marks Team is really a family as we all work together to provide the best products and work to make our customers very happy with their purchases. We see happy customers come in with their children and grand children for upgrades to their rides. There is definitely a WOW factor when consumers enter our store and that drives long term business” Turk concluded.

LOS ANGELES, CA (01.17.25) – Cerwin-Vega continues its legacy of high-performance audio innovation with the introduction of the VegaMini, a pocket-sized Bluetooth speaker delivering powerful, distortion-free sound for any setting. Combining a sleek design with advanced audio technology, the VegaMini sets a new standard for portable speakers.
“The VegaMini is the perfect blend of portability, durability, and Cerwin-Vega’s signature sound quality,” said Bob Chanthavongsa, VP of Sales & Marketing at Cerwin-Vega. “Whether you’re out on an adventure or relaxing at home, this speaker delivers unmatched audio performance in a compact and stylish design.”
Check out the new VEGA MINI line at KnowledgeFest in Vegas Booth 507.
Key Features of the VegaMini:
Big Sound in a Small Package: A 20W woofer and 10W tweeter deliver room-filling audio with a frequency response of 63Hz-20kHz.
Durable & Portable: Compact and lightweight at just 1.27 lbs., the VegaMini is IPX4 water-resistant for all-weather adventures.
Extended Battery Life: Up to 12 hours of playtime on a single charge, with fast USB-C charging.
Seamless Connectivity: Features Bluetooth 5.3 for easy pairing and a reliable wireless connection.

PHOENIX, AZ (01.16.25) – Orion proudly unveils its latest innovation by introducing the XTR Shallow Woofers. Designed to redefine the standards of compact subwoofers, these ultra-shallow subs lead the industry in delivering unparalleled bass performance while requiring minimal space. Coupled with remarkable power handling and durability, the XTR Shallow Woofers ensure a deep, impactful bass experience without compromising quality.
Bill Turner, Orion’s Vice President of Dealer Success, expressed his excitement, stating, “The XTR Shallow Woofers represents a breakthrough in audio engineering, catering to the demands of users seeking powerful bass in a limited space environment. Our commitment to providing innovative solutions is underscored by these subwoofers, which perfectly balance performance and space-saving design.”
Available in 8”, 10”, and 12” sizes with dual 2 and 4 Ohm configurations, Orion’s XTR shallow subwoofers cater to a wide range of audio enthusiasts looking to enhance their sound systems. Specifically crafted for individuals who desire enhanced bass frequencies without needing a large subwoofer, these innovative products offer a compelling solution for maximizing audio performance in confined spaces.
The shallow design of the XTR subwoofers not only makes them ideal for motorsport installations but also ensures their compatibility with tight spaces such as motorcycle saddlebags.

DIAMOND BAR, CA (01.16.25) – The state of California today withdrew its request for the Clean Air Act waiver needed to implement its Advanced Clean Fleets (ACF) regulation, a significant victory for those who seek a technology-neutral approach to reducing carbon emissions. The Specialty Equipment Market Association (SEMA) and Performance Racing Industry (PRI) celebrate this important development, which halts an effort by California to overstep its constitutional and state statutory authority, and clears the path for the automotive aftermarket industry to continue leading the way toward cleaner, safer vehicles through innovation and American ingenuity – particularly through alternative-fuel innovations, replacing older engine technologies with newer, cleaner versions, and converting older internal combustion engine (ICE) vehicles to new electric or hydrogen-powered vehicles.
SEMA in October filed suit in federal court challenging the regulation on the basis of significant constitutional questions. The lawsuit remains active as the organization considers the implications of California’s action.
SEMA now calls on California to immediately cease and desist the implementation and threatened enforcement of the Advanced Clean Fleets policy, as the law is clear in regards to the state needing federal approval for its implementation. Not to mention, the policy is a clear violation of the U.S. Constitution.
“SEMA and its thousands of members in the automotive aftermarket industry are thrilled to learn of California’s decision on Advanced Clean Fleets, which represents a reprieve from the significant national implications that the policy would have wrought. Advanced Clean Fleets would have crippled interstate commerce by implementing harmful EV mandates on the trucking fleets that drive our nation’s economy. Now, we demand that California immediately halt its premature implementation and enforcement action already underway. The law is clear that, without its waiver, California has no foundation upon which to implement this policy,” said SEMA President and CEO Mike Spagnola. “SEMA will continue our efforts to ensure the defeat of any shortsighted attempts to enact EV mandates, and instead champion a technology-neutral approach that rewards innovation, ingenuity, and practicality.”
SEMA champions a technology-neutral approach that fosters innovation and ingenuity. The association will continue efforts to preserve Americans’ rights to vehicle choice and the automotive aftermarket industry’s ability to design, manufacture, and bring to market products that help solve the emissions challenge.
BACKGROUND: SEMA and The Work Truck Association (NTEA) in October filed suit in the U.S. District Court’s Eastern District of California against the California Air Resources Board (CARB), seeking immediate declaratory and injunctive relief to stop electric vehicle mandates CARB intends to implement through its ACF regulations.
CARB’s ACF regulation includes requirements that only zero-emission vehicles (ZEVs) may cross within California’s borders, regardless of which state the vehicle was purchased or registered. Vehicles covered by the regulation include everything from heavy-duty tractors with sleeper cabs to work trucks, pickup trucks, and light-duty package delivery vehicles. Interstate motor carriers and others whose trucks do not comply the ACF regulation would be barred from operating within the nation’s largest single-state economy for even a moment.
In their lawsuit, SEMA and NTEA contend that CARB’s actions far exceed California’s constitutional and state statutory authority and will have a dire effect on an industry that historically has led the way toward cleaner, safer vehicles through innovation and American ingenuity–particularly through alternative-fuel innovations, replacing older engine technologies with newer, cleaner versions and converting older internal combustion engine (ICE) vehicles to new electric or hydrogen-powered vehicles.
SEMA is not an anti-EV organization; rather, the organization is steadfast in its belief that a technology-neutral approach is the best way to achieve lower vehicle emissions. By declaring one technology as the preferred solution of government, California would have kneecapped other potential solutions, regardless of their promise for delivering the results the state seeks. Now, innovators and the free market will have an opportunity to provide meaningful contributions to efforts to eliminate carbon emissions.
KNOXVILLE, TN (01.15.2025) – Systematic Holdings, LLC, the parent company of XS Power, Sundown Audio and other brands, has named Shawn Mayo as Vice President of Sales.
Mayo started off his career as a sales rep for XS Power and then began overseeing accounts under the Sundown Audio brand as well. For over 5 years, Shawn has worked with some of the largest distributors and dealers in the US and abroad, and has been instrumental in developing growth across the family of brands.
Shawn Mayo XS Power VP of Sales
“We are excited to promote Shawn to the VP of Sales role for Systematic. For those of you who have had the pleasure of working with Shawn, you already know how much he’s contributed to our overall company success. He has a deep commitment to achieving the company’s goals, and his contributions have been instrumental in driving growth and building strong relationships with our customers.” says Scottie Johnson, CEO of Systematic Holdings.
Mayo has a strong background in the mobile electronics sector, including a long history in the competition car audio scene where his involvement in this industry began. Mayo won over 10 SPL world titles and has held numerous world records.
As many recall, Johnson was also very well known prior to XS Power as a heavily decorated SPL world champion as well. “We are all very competitive people here at Systematic. We find great enjoyment in pushing the envelope with all of our brands and engineering the absolute best products for our customers. This constant pursuit of excellence, for over 17 years, has given XS Power its reputation as a pioneer in the energy storage sector. To have the ability to promote someone from inside the company who has the motivation to continue that same culture of producing cutting edge and top tier products that I do, is so refreshing” adds Johnson.
Mayo and the Systematic crew will be at KnowledgeFest in Las Vegas, debuting a variety of new products and programs for 2025. This includes the much-anticipated rollout of “JY Power”, a re-vamped brick and mortar only battery line of products managed by Mayo and the Systematic team.
DIAMOND BAR, CA (01.15.2025) – The Specialty Equipment Market Association (SEMA) is accepting nominations for induction into the SEMA Hall of Fame, the Association’s highest honor, at www.sema.org/hof. The SEMA Hall of Fame recognizes outstanding persons in the automotive aftermarket who have enhanced the stature of, or significantly contributed to, the industry and/or Association’s growth.
“SEMA’s Hall of Fame is a tribute to the leaders and changemakers who have propelled the industry forward in extraordinary ways,” said Jose Escobar, SEMA Manager of Recognition Programs. “Each year, we seek to identify new individuals whose vision and accomplishments disrupted the status quo, set new benchmarks for excellence, and left an undeniable mark on the industry’s success.”
Established in 1969, the SEMA Hall of Fame is one of the Association’s longest-standing programs. To date, 180 individuals have been inducted, each exemplifying innovation, leadership, and positive change within the industry. These trailblazers have played a pivotal role in advancing the aftermarket industry through their dedication and passion.
Nominee qualifications include:
The candidate must have made contributions that extended beyond the local level and reached throughout the national and/or international level.
The candidate is and/or has been involved in the automotive specialty industry and/or SEMA for a minimum of 10 years, although 15 years is preferred.
The candidate must have made outstanding contributions toward enhancing technology, professionalism, dignity, and/or general stature and growth of the automotive specialty industry.
The candidate must have conducted himself/herself with a high degree of integrity both within and outside of the automotive specialty industry.
The candidate must be at least 50 years of age prior to the SEMA Show during the year of induction or they may be at any age if deceased as long as the nomination is presented at least one year posthumous.
SEMA is also accepting nominees that have been employed by the Association or have served as a contractor and/or vendor of SEMA. In addition to meeting the above qualifications, the nominee must have no less than one year of total separation from SEMA in any and all capacities, arrangements, or relationships.
The 2025 SEMA Hall of Fame inductees will be announced in May and honored during the SEMA Leaders & Legends Gala in July.
